The Copy of the Holy Tzaddik Rabbi Elazar of Oshpitzin the Son-in-Law of Moron the Divrei Chaim of Sanz. Be'ur HaSforno on the Torah. Chernovich, 1858
Be'ur on the Torah authored and studied by the Divine Gaon Rabbi Ovadya Sforno. Chernovich edition, 1858 . With Shir HaShirim.
The personal copy of the Holy Tzaddik Rabbi Elazar Rosenfeld of Oshpitzin the son-in-law like son of Moron the Divrei Chaim of Sanz. Stamped twice with his stamp 'אלעזר הלוי ראזענפעלד חונה פה אשפצין בהה"צ מקאמינקא זצוקללה"ה'
The Holy Rabbi Elazar Rosenfeld of Oshpitzin [1862-1943] the son of the Holy Rabbi Yehoshua of Kaminka and the son-in-law of Moron the Divrei Chaim of Sanz. Was also known as Rabbi Elazar Oshpitziner. For approx. thirty years served as Rav and Abd of Oshpitzin, eventually immigrating to the Holy Land living there until the Holocaust. He opened his Beis Midrash at the center of the Meah She'arim neighborhood and many of the residents of the city followed him. Was renowned in Europe and the Land of Israel as a lofty Tzaddik who caused many people to repent.
1-112 leaves. Missing several leaves at the end ofthe book. Non-original binding. Stains and wear, mainly to the title page and the last leaf. Some of the leaves are bluish paper. Good condition.
